Swimmer's Ear Symptoms: When to Seek Help
If your ear feels itchy, painful, full, or muffled after time in the pool, lake, or shower, it is easy to wonder whether something is wrong with your hearing. Many people worry that they have an ear infection, trapped water, or even sudden hearing loss.
In many cases, these symptoms are linked to swimmer's ear symptoms, which can happen when the skin in the outer ear canal becomes irritated or infected. The good news is that swimmer's ear is usually treatable, and the hearing changes it causes are often temporary.
